Noble Historic Museum in "downtown".
Being a geocacher I like doing the Earth Caches for the geology lessons. You should be able to find 2 without a GPS.
On geocaching dot com make a free account with a username.
Find GC23G40 Glacial Erratic and GC3VMXC Weborg Point.
There are a couple physical caches in the area as well.

Door county is a relatively small area and it is quick and easy to get to the other towns for a variety of activities. Some of parks have nature centers and nature programs for the kids. Whitefish Dunes State Park across the peninsula on Lake Michigan and is quite nice. Our kids always enjoyed a new kite from the Fish Creek Kite store.
